Laptop screens, despite their advancements in technology, can sometimes display colors that are off, washed out, or just plain wrong. This can be incredibly frustrating, especially when you rely on your laptop for tasks that demand accurate color representation, such as photo editing, graphic design, or even just watching movies. Understanding why this happens and knowing how to troubleshoot the issue is crucial for restoring your laptop screen to its normal, vibrant state. This guide provides a detailed walkthrough of the common causes and solutions for distorted colors on your laptop screen.
Understanding Color Distortion on Laptop Screens
Before diving into the solutions, it’s important to understand the potential culprits behind the color abnormalities you’re seeing. Color distortion can stem from a variety of factors, ranging from simple software glitches to more serious hardware problems.
Common Causes of Color Distortion
- Display Settings: Incorrect display settings are often the primary cause of color issues. These settings include color profiles, brightness and contrast levels, and even accessibility features that can inadvertently alter the screen’s color output.
- Driver Issues: Outdated, corrupted, or incompatible graphics drivers can wreak havoc on your display. These drivers are responsible for translating software instructions into visual output, and problems with them can manifest as color distortion.
- Hardware Problems: While less common than software issues, hardware malfunctions, particularly with the screen itself or the graphics card, can lead to persistent color problems. Damage to the screen from impact or liquid spills can also cause discoloration.
- External Interference: In rare cases, external interference, such as magnetic fields or faulty cables, can affect the display’s color accuracy, especially when using external monitors connected to your laptop.
- Color Blindness Filters: Some operating systems and applications have built-in color blindness filters that can be accidentally activated, resulting in a skewed color palette.
- Night Light or Blue Light Filters: These filters are designed to reduce blue light emission, which can help with sleep. However, if left on during the day, they can cast a yellowish or orange tint on the screen.
Identifying the Source of the Problem
The key to fixing a distorted laptop screen is identifying the root cause. Here are some steps to help you pinpoint the problem:
- Restart Your Laptop: This simple step can often resolve temporary software glitches that may be causing the color distortion.
- Check External Devices: Disconnect any external monitors or devices connected to your laptop to rule out interference from them.
- Screenshot Test: Take a screenshot of the distorted screen and view it on another device. If the colors appear normal on the other device, the problem likely lies with your laptop’s display. If the colors are still distorted, the issue may be with your graphics card or software.
- Safe Mode: Boot your laptop into Safe Mode. This mode loads only essential drivers and programs. If the colors appear normal in Safe Mode, the problem is likely caused by a software conflict or driver issue.
Troubleshooting Software and Settings
If you’ve identified the issue as software-related, the following solutions can help restore your laptop screen to its normal color.
Adjusting Display Settings
The first step is to examine your display settings. Incorrect settings are a frequent cause of color problems.
- Brightness and Contrast: Ensure that the brightness and contrast levels are properly adjusted. Excessively high brightness can wash out colors, while low contrast can make them appear dull.
- Color Profiles: Color profiles are designed to calibrate the display for specific tasks, such as photo editing or gaming. However, selecting the wrong color profile can lead to inaccurate color representation. To access color profiles on Windows, search for “Color Management” in the Start menu. On macOS, go to “System Preferences” > “Displays” > “Color.” Try selecting the default color profile or calibrating your display using a colorimeter for more accurate results.
- Night Light/Blue Light Filters: Disable any night light or blue light filters that may be active. These filters can significantly alter the screen’s color temperature, making it appear warmer than normal.
- Accessibility Settings: Check your accessibility settings for any color filters or adjustments that may be enabled. These filters are designed to assist users with color blindness or other visual impairments, but they can inadvertently affect the screen’s color output.
Updating or Reinstalling Graphics Drivers
Outdated or corrupted graphics drivers are a common source of color problems. Updating to the latest drivers or reinstalling the existing ones can often resolve these issues.
- Updating Graphics Drivers:
- Windows: Open Device Manager (search for it in the Start menu). Expand “Display adapters,” right-click on your graphics card, and select “Update driver.” Choose “Search automatically for drivers.”
- macOS: macOS automatically updates graphics drivers as part of system updates. Make sure your macOS is up to date by going to “System Preferences” > “Software Update.”
- Reinstalling Graphics Drivers:
- Windows: In Device Manager, right-click on your graphics card and select “Uninstall device.” Restart your laptop. Windows will automatically reinstall the drivers upon startup. You can also download the latest drivers from the manufacturer’s website (NVIDIA, AMD, or Intel).
- macOS: You cannot directly reinstall graphics drivers on macOS. However, updating to the latest macOS version will ensure that you have the latest drivers installed.
- Clean Installation: When installing new drivers, opt for a “clean installation” if the option is available. This removes any previous driver files that may be causing conflicts.
Adjusting Color Calibration Settings
Modern operating systems offer built-in color calibration tools that allow you to fine-tune the display’s color accuracy.
- Windows Color Calibration: Search for “Calibrate display color” in the Start menu. Follow the on-screen instructions to adjust gamma, brightness, contrast, and color balance.
- macOS Display Calibration: Go to “System Preferences” > “Displays” > “Color.” Click on “Calibrate.” The Display Calibrator Assistant will guide you through the process.
Resetting Display Settings
If you’ve made numerous changes to your display settings and are unsure of the original configuration, resetting the settings to their default values can be a quick way to resolve color issues.
- Windows: In some cases, your graphics card control panel (NVIDIA Control Panel or AMD Radeon Software) may have an option to reset display settings to default.
- macOS: There isn’t a direct way to reset all display settings to default. However, you can try creating a new user account. The new account will have default display settings.
Addressing Hardware Issues
If software troubleshooting doesn’t resolve the color distortion, the problem may be hardware-related. These issues are often more complex and may require professional assistance.
Checking the Screen for Physical Damage
Carefully inspect the screen for any signs of physical damage, such as cracks, discoloration, or dead pixels. Damage can result from impact or pressure.
- Dead Pixels: Dead pixels are small areas on the screen that appear black or colored. A few dead pixels may not be noticeable, but a large cluster can be distracting and indicate a more serious problem.
- Discoloration: Patches of discoloration on the screen can indicate damage to the LCD panel.
- Cracks: Cracks in the screen can cause severe color distortion and may render the display unusable.
Examining the Video Cable Connection
If you’re using an external monitor, a faulty or loose video cable can cause color problems. Try disconnecting and reconnecting the cable, or try a different cable.
- Internal Cable Issues: For laptops, the internal video cable connecting the motherboard to the screen can sometimes become loose or damaged. This is more difficult to diagnose and repair and often requires professional assistance.
Testing with an External Monitor
Connect your laptop to an external monitor. If the colors appear normal on the external monitor, the problem is likely with your laptop’s screen. If the colors are still distorted on the external monitor, the problem is likely with your graphics card.

What are the most common causes of distorted colors on a laptop screen?
Distorted colors on a laptop screen can stem from various sources. Often, a loose or damaged video cable connecting the screen to the motherboard is the culprit. This connection, being physically stressed during opening and closing the laptop, can degrade over time, leading to signal disruptions that manifest as color distortions. Software issues like outdated or corrupted display drivers are another common cause. These drivers are responsible for translating commands from the operating system into signals understood by the screen, and problems here can directly impact color rendering.
Hardware problems are also a significant factor. The LCD panel itself might be failing, exhibiting symptoms like discoloration, dead pixels, or complete color imbalances. In some cases, the graphics card, either integrated or dedicated, could be malfunctioning, leading to incorrect color processing before the signal even reaches the screen. External factors, such as strong magnetic fields or extreme temperatures, can occasionally contribute to temporary or permanent color distortion, though this is less common.
How can I tell if the issue is with the laptop screen itself or the graphics card?
One of the first diagnostic steps is to connect your laptop to an external monitor. If the external monitor displays colors correctly, the problem likely resides with the laptop’s screen or the video cable connecting it. This eliminates the graphics card as the primary suspect, focusing your troubleshooting efforts on the screen’s hardware and internal connections. Carefully observe the external monitor for any color distortions or artifacts that mirror what you see on the laptop screen.
If the external monitor exhibits the same color distortion issues, the problem almost certainly lies with the graphics card or its drivers. Try updating or reinstalling your graphics card drivers from the manufacturer’s website (Intel, NVIDIA, or AMD). If updating the drivers doesn’t resolve the problem, the graphics card itself might be failing, requiring professional repair or replacement. A driver rollback could also be helpful in some cases, especially if the problem occurred after a recent driver update.
How do I update or reinstall my laptop’s display drivers?
To update your display drivers, the first step is to identify your graphics card model. This can be found through the Device Manager (search for it in the Windows search bar). Expand the “Display adapters” section, and you’ll see your graphics card listed. Once you know the model, visit the manufacturer’s website (Intel, NVIDIA, or AMD) and download the latest drivers specifically designed for your operating system and graphics card.
For a clean reinstallation, it’s recommended to first uninstall the existing drivers completely. This can also be done through the Device Manager by right-clicking on your graphics card and selecting “Uninstall device”. Make sure to check the box that says “Delete the driver software for this device” if available. After uninstalling, restart your computer and then install the drivers you downloaded from the manufacturer’s website. This process ensures a fresh installation without any conflicts from previous drivers.
What tools do I need to physically check the video cable connection inside my laptop?
To access and inspect the video cable connection inside your laptop, you’ll need a few essential tools. A small Phillips head screwdriver is crucial for removing the laptop’s screws. It’s advisable to have different sizes to accommodate various screw types you might encounter. Additionally, a plastic opening tool or spudger is necessary for gently prying open the laptop’s casing and disconnecting connectors without causing damage. Static electricity is a major concern, so an anti-static wrist strap is vital to prevent damaging sensitive electronic components.
A small container or magnetic mat is useful for organizing screws as you remove them, preventing loss and ensuring easy reassembly. Finally, a bright flashlight or headlamp will help you clearly see the internal components and connections, making the inspection process easier. It is important to remember that attempting to disassemble your laptop yourself can void the warranty. If you are not comfortable performing this task, it is best to consult a professional repair service.
What should I look for when inspecting the video cable connection?
When inspecting the video cable connection, start by visually examining the cable for any signs of physical damage. Look for tears, kinks, or fraying in the cable itself. Pay close attention to the connectors at both ends, ensuring they are securely attached to the motherboard and the screen. A loose connection can easily cause color distortion problems. Check for corrosion or any other buildup on the connector pins, which could interfere with signal transmission.
Carefully reseat the cable by gently disconnecting it and reconnecting it. Make sure the connector clicks into place, indicating a secure connection. If the cable appears damaged, it will likely need to be replaced. Before reassembling the laptop, power it on briefly to test the screen. If the color distortion is gone, you’ve successfully fixed the issue. If not, further troubleshooting may be required, such as replacing the video cable or diagnosing other hardware problems.
Can overheating cause distorted colors on a laptop screen?
While not the most common cause, overheating can indeed contribute to distorted colors on a laptop screen. Excessive heat can negatively impact the performance and stability of the graphics card and other internal components. Prolonged exposure to high temperatures can lead to temporary or permanent damage to the delicate electronics within these components, potentially manifesting as color inaccuracies or artifacts on the screen. The thermal expansion and contraction of materials due to overheating can also cause temporary connection issues, especially in the video cable.
If you suspect overheating is the culprit, monitor your laptop’s temperatures using hardware monitoring software. Ensure the cooling system is functioning correctly, and clean out any dust accumulation in the vents and fans. Using a laptop cooling pad can also help to improve airflow and lower operating temperatures. If the overheating persists despite these measures, professional repair or maintenance may be necessary to prevent further damage and resolve the color distortion issue.
